# KYoutube.tcl v1.4
#
# Author: Outsider
# Evolutions : Krypte (krypte@europnet.org)
#
# Example :
# <Krypte> http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=s7L2PVdrb_8
# <KBot> [Youtube] Title: Game Of Thrones "Official" Show Open (HBO) | Duration: 1min 42sec | Views: 11021898
#
# You can also search a video using !youtube argument
#
# Change Log v1.4 :
# Add activation on chan !yact (on|off) enables or disables script for active channel (flags "mno" only)
# Improvement of the duration format (code from JazZ)
# Translation in English
setudef flag yact
package require http
#bind pub mno|mno !yact YouTube-Activate
#bind pubm - *http://*youtu*/watch* pubm:youtube
bind ctcp - * action:youtube
bind pub - !youtube pub:youtube
bind pub - !yt pub:youtube
# procedure for activate KYoutube.tcl on a channel
proc YouTube-Activate {nick host hand chan text} {
if {![channel get $chan yact] && $text == "on"} {
catch {channel set $chan +yact}
putserv "notice $nick :YouTube: enabled for $chan"
putlog "YouTube: script enabled (by $nick for $chan)"
} elseif {[channel get $chan yact] && $text == "off"} {
catch {channel set $chan -yact}
putserv "notice $nick :YouTube: disabled for $chan"
putlog "YouTube: script disabled (by $nick for $chan)"
} else {
putserv "notice $nick :YouTube: !yact (on|off) enables or disables script for active channel"
}
}
# procedure for matching on action, e.g * Krypte is watching http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=s7L2PVdrb_8
proc action:youtube {nick host hand dest keyword args} {
if {[channel get $dest yact]} {
set args [lindex $args 0]
if {![validchan $dest]} {return}
if {$keyword == "ACTION" && [string match *http://*youtu*/watch* $args]} {pubm:youtube $nick $host $hand $dest $args}
}
}
# main youtube procedure on text
proc pubm:youtube {nick host hand chan args} {
if {[channel get $chan yact]} {
set args [lindex $args 0]
while {[regexp -- {(http:\/\/.*youtub.*/watch.*)} $args -> url args]} {
while {[regexp -- {v=(.*)&?} $url -> vid url]} {
set vid [lindex [split $vid &] 0]
set gurl "http://gdata.youtube.com/feeds/api/videos/$vid"
set search [http::formatQuery v 2 alt jsonc prettyprint true]
set token [http::config -useragent "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.1; en-US; rv:1.8.1.11) Gecko/20071127 Firefox/2.0.0.11" -accept "*/*"]
set token [http::geturl "$gurl?$search"]
set data [::http::data $token]
http::cleanup $token
set lines [split $data "\n"]
set title ""
set duration ""
set viewCount ""
foreach line $lines {
if {$title==""} {set title [lindex [reg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"title\"\: \"(.*)\"} $line] 1]}
if {$duration==""} {set duration [lindex [reg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"duration\"\: ([0-9]+)} $line] 1]}
if {$viewCount==""} {set viewCount [lindex [reg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"viewCount\"\: ([0-9]+)} $line] 1]}
}
set title [yturldehex $title]
putmsg $chan "\[Youtube\] Title: \002$title\002 | Duration: \002[shortduration $duration]\002 | Views: \002$viewCount\002"
}
}
}
}
# Search procedure, e.g !youtube game of thrones
proc pub:youtube {nick host hand chan args} {
if {[channel get $chan yact]} {
set args [lindex $args 0]
if {$args == ""} {
putnotc $nick "Command to search: \002!youtube <argument>\002"
return
}
set search [http::formatQuery v 2 alt jsonc q $args orderby viewCount max-results 3 prettyprint true]
set token [http::config -useragent "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.1; en-US; rv:1.8.1.11) Gecko/20071127 Firefox/2.0.0.11" -accept "*/*"]
set token [http::geturl "http://gdata.youtube.com/feeds/api/videos?$search"]
set data [::http::data $token]
http::cleanup $token
set totalitems [lindex [reg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"totalItems\"\: ([0-9]+)} $data] 1]
# putnotc $nick "\[Youtube Search\] There is $totalitems results for your search on \002$args\002"
set lines [split $data "\n"]
set results ""
foreach line $lines {
if {[reg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"id\"\: \"(.*)\"} $line] != ""} {
set id [lindex [reg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"id\"\: \"(.*)\"} $line] 1]
lappend results $id
}
if {[reg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"title\"\: \"(.*)\"} $line] != ""} {
set result($id,title) [yturldehex [lindex [reg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"title\"\: \"(.*)\"} $line] 1]]
}
if {[reg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"duration\"\: ([0-9]+)} $line] != ""} {
set result($id,duration) [lindex [reg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"duration\"\: ([0-9]+)} $line] 1]
}
if {[reg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"viewCount\"\: ([0-9]+)} $line] != ""} {
set result($id,viewCount) [lindex [regexp -all -nocase -inline {\"viewCount\"\: ([0-9]+)} $line] 1]
}
}
foreach res $results {
putmsg $chan "\[Youtube\] Title: \002$result($res,title)\002 | Duration: \002[shortduration $result($res,duration)]\002 | Views: \002$result($res,viewCount)\002 | Link: \002http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=$res\002"
}
}
}
proc yturldehex {string} {
regsub -all {[\[\]]} $string "" string
set string [subst [regsub -nocase -all {\&#([0-9]{2,4});} $string {[format %c \1]}]]
return [string map {" \"} $string]
}
# Format the duration from seconds to x hours y mins z sec
proc shortduration {seconds} {
set hours [expr {$seconds / 3600}]
set minutes [expr {($seconds / 60) % 60}]
set seconds [expr {$seconds % 60}]
set res ""
if {$hours != 0} {append res "$hours hrs "}
if {$minutes != 0} {append res "$minutes\min "}
if {$seconds != 0} {append res "$seconds\sec"}
return $res
}
